CICC urges Roblox to use National ID to tighten user verification
The Cybercrime Investigation and Coordinating Center (CICC) is pushing gaming platform Roblox to integrate the Philippine National ID System (PhilSys) into its verification system.
Speaking at a public briefing on Wednesday, CICC Executive Director Aboy Paraiso said talks held Tuesday produced a unified list of non-negotiable demands, including stricter age verification measures. These will be presented to Roblox representatives on April 7.
“May problema talaga. May mga problema sa platform ng Roblox… Hindi enough yung safeguards ng platform para protektahan ang ating kabataan,” he said.
(There really is a problem. There are problems on the Roblox platform… The safeguards of the platform are not enough to protect the youth.)
“It is entirely up to Roblox kung maba-ban sila o hindi… It really depends on their commitment when they come here to the Philippines. On April 7 ang naka-schedule natin sa kanila,” he added.
(It is entirely up to Roblox if they will be banned or not… It really depends on their commitment when they come here to the Philippines. Our schedule with them is on April 7.)
Paraiso said that Roblox has a weak verification system, which only depends on facial recognition.
“Kailangan yung verification nila, hindi lang yung face… Akala mo, nagpe-facetime ka lang. ‘Yun yung face verification niya, age verification na yun. Nakakapag-chat na siya, nakakapag-announce siya sa adults… Kailangan ma-improve yun,” he said.
(Their verification should not only be the face… You would think you’re only using facetime. That’s their face verification, that’s already age verification. You would already be able to chat and announce to adults… That needs to be improved.)
CICC said that the system can be tied to the PhilSys for stricter vetting of the age.
In addition, he said that Roblox needed to add a reporting mechanism to identify threat actors or criminals.
“They're asking for protection from the Philippine government. They must be here. They have to submit to our jurisdiction,” he said.
Roblox remains accessible, but faces a potential ban in the country if it fails to address alleged illegal activities on the platform.
In a statement to GMA News Online, Roblox said that it was committed to maintaining the safety of its users within the platform.—LDF, GMA News
